Figure 1. Modern neuroimaging techniques may provide new insights into the vascular and neural plasticity of the hippocampus in aging and disease
Imaging vascular and neuronal functions in the living human brain in the hippocampus during normal aging, mild cognitive impairment (MCI) and dementia due to Alzheimer’s disease (AD) and related disorders, and vascular cognitive impairment and dementia (VCID).
